How to Apply for JEE Advanced 2026: Step-by-Step Registration Guide

Applying for JEE Advanced 2026 requires careful adherence to the online registration process. This guide provides a comprehensive, step-by-step overview to successfully complete your JEE Advanced Application Form 2026, ensuring all requirements are met for a smooth submission.

  • Application Mode: Online
  • Official Website: jeeadv.ac.in
  • Login Credentials: JEE Main 2026 Roll Number and Password
  • Fee Refundability: Strictly non-refundable and non-transferable.
  • Deadline Advice: Complete 48 hours before deadline to avoid server lag.
  • JEE Main Details: Cannot be changed; contact organizing IIT for corrections.

The JEE Advanced 2026 registration involves a detailed seven-step process, from initial login to final confirmation page download.

  1. Step 1: Login and Initial Authentication: Visit the official JEE Advanced Portal (jeeadv.ac.in), locate the 'Registration' link on the homepage, and log in using your JEE Main 2026 Roll Number and Password. Verify all pre-filled personal and academic data automatically pulled from the NTA database.
  2. Step 2: Filling the Detailed Application Form: Provide additional information such as communication address, preferred question paper language (English or Hindi), and category (General, OBC-NCL, SC, ST, EWS, etc.). Indicate your eligibility for the Architecture Aptitude Test (AAT) if you are interested in B.Arch programs at IIT Roorkee, IIT Bombay, or IIT BHU.
  3. Step 3: Choose Exam Centres: Select multiple exam cities (e.g., three) in order of preference from the available list of 222 test cities.
  4. Step 4: Document Upload: Ensure all documents are in the prescribed format and size before uploading. Required documents include: Age Proof (Class 10 Certificate or Birth Certificate), Academic Proof (Class 12 mark sheet), Category Certificates (OBC-NCL or GEN-EWS, if applicable, issued on or after April 1, 2026), PwD Certificate and Scribe Request (if applicable). All these certificates must be high-quality, scanned PDFs. Also upload a recent passport-size photograph with a clear background (JPEG format, 10KB–200KB) and a scanned signature on white paper (JPEG format, 10KB–200KB).
  5. Step 5: Pay the Registration Fee: The fee varies based on category and nationality. Payment can be made online via Net banking, Credit card, Debit card, or UPI. Always save the transaction ID.
  6. Step 6: Review and Submit: Double-check all the entered details and uploaded documents. Submit the application and note the confirmation number.
  7. Step 7: Download Confirmation Page: After payment is confirmed, download and save the digital PDF of the 'Confirmation Page'. Take at least two physical printouts and ensure the status says 'Successful' or 'Confirmed'.

It is crucial to note that OBC-NCL/GEN-EWS certificates must be issued on or after April 1, 2026, to be valid. Avoiding common mistakes is also vital for a successful JEE Advanced Application Form 2026 submission.

JEE Advanced 2026 Eligibility Criteria: Who Can Apply?

To apply for JEE Advanced 2026, candidates must meet five mandatory criteria simultaneously. This section details the comprehensive eligibility requirements, including performance in JEE Main, age limits, and previous academic history, crucial for submitting the JEE Advanced Application Form 2026.

  • Mandatory Criteria: Five criteria must be simultaneously fulfilled.
  • JEE Main 2026 Performance: Top 2,50,000 successful candidates in B.E./B.Tech. paper.
  • Age Limit (General): Born on or after October 1, 2001.
  • Number of Attempts: Maximum two times in two consecutive years.
  • Class 12 Appearance: First appeared in 2025 or 2026 with Physics, Chemistry, Mathematics.
  • Previous IIT Admission: Not admitted to an IIT under JoSAA 2025 academic programs.

The distribution of these top candidates across various categories is crucial for understanding the competitive landscape for JEE Advanced 2026.

Sl No. Category Number of "Top" candidates
1 OPEN 96187
2 OPEN-PwD 5063
3 GEN-EWS 23750
4 GEN-EWS-PwD 1250
5 OBC-NCL 64125
6 OBC-NCL-PwD 3375
7 SC 35625
8 SC-PwD 1875
9 ST 17812
10 ST-PwD 938

This table illustrates the category-wise breakdown of the 2,50,000 candidates eligible based on their JEE Main 2026 performance.

Beyond the primary criteria, several specific conditions and exceptions apply to age, Class 12 appearance, and previous IIT admissions, which are vital for candidates filling out the JEE Advanced Application Form 2026.

Criterion Details
Age Limit (SC, ST, PwD) Born on or after October 1, 1996.
Class 12 Appearance (Ineligible) First appeared in 2024 or earlier are NOT eligible.
Class 12 Appearance (2024 Exception) Eligible if Board results for 2023-24 declared on or after June 18, 2024.
Previous IIT Admission (Eligible) Admitted to preparatory course in 2025 are eligible.
Previous IIT Admission (JoSAA 2025 Eligible) Allocated seat but did not report, withdrew, or cancelled are eligible.
Foreign Nationals & OCI/PIO (F) Not required for JEE Main 2026; direct application, supernumerary entry.
OCI/PIO (I) Reservation Not eligible for reservation benefits, except OPEN-PwD.
Diploma Holders No eligibility criteria to apply.
Class 12 Marks Requirement 75% marks or top 20 percentile requirement has been eliminated.

These specific conditions clarify eligibility for various candidate groups, including exceptions for Class 12 appearance and previous IIT admissions.

JEE Advanced 2026 Application Fees: Category-wise Payment Details

The JEE Advanced 2026 application fee varies significantly based on category, gender, and chosen exam center location. IIT Roorkee has officially published these details for the JEE Advanced Application Form 2026 on jeeadv.ac.in, with the fee payment deadline set for May 4, 2026. The fee is non-refundable.

Category Exam Centre in India Exam Centre Abroad (USD)
Female Candidates (All Categories) Rs. 1,600 USD 200
SC / ST / PwD Candidates Rs. 1,600 USD 200
All Other Candidates (General / OBC-NCL / GEN-EWS Male) Rs. 3,200 USD 200

This table outlines the JEE Advanced Registration Fee 2026 for Indian candidates, showing category and gender-based variations for both domestic and foreign exam centres. It's important to note that the fee for Foreign Nationals from Non-SAARC Countries has increased to USD 300.

Documents Required for JEE Advanced 2026 Application Form

Submitting accurate and complete documents is crucial for the JEE Advanced Application Form 2026, as incomplete or unclear submissions will lead to rejection without review. Candidates must ensure all required certificates and proofs meet specified criteria to avoid disqualification.

  • Mandatory Documents: Class 10 certificate, Class 12 marksheet/certificate, photograph, signature, valid ID, category certificate(s).
  • Class 10 Certificate Purpose: Serves as proof of the candidate's date of birth.
  • Class 10 Certificate Name Matching: Name must exactly match JEE Main records; Gazette notification needed for differences.
  • Class 12 Document Requirement: Upload final marksheet if results declared; provisional certificate acceptable otherwise.
  • Document Clarity: Incomplete or unclear documents will warrant rejection without review possibility.
  • Photograph Specifications: Must be recent, against a pure white background; slight differences cause problems.

These initial requirements highlight the strictness regarding document submission, emphasizing accuracy and adherence to specific formats from the outset.

Requirement Details
Signature Specifications Clear, black pen on white paper, and properly formatted.
Accepted ID Proofs Aadhaar, PAN, or passport are accepted forms of identification.
ID Proof Validity Must remain valid throughout the entire admission process period.
ID Proof Name Change Possible only with submission of a Gazette notification.
OBC-NCL and EWS Certificate Date Must be issued on or after April 1, 2026; older certificates rejected.
SC and ST Certificate Format Candidates must ensure certificates are issued in the proper format.
PwD Certificate Requirement Get certified by a medically recognized institution, which may take time.
Declaration for Pending Certificates Submit declaration if not ready; valid certificate needed during counselling.
Consequence of Missing Certificate at Counselling May lose reserved seat if valid certificate is missing.
Application Form Correction No scope for corrections once the form has been submitted.
Impact of Incorrect Documents Leads to disqualification/rejection (e.g., name spellings, wrong dates).

The table above details further specific document requirements and critical deadlines, underscoring the importance of meticulous preparation and timely acquisition of all necessary certifications for the JEE Advanced Application Form 2026.
